SMc01220 and SMc01219 are separated by 6 nucleotides
SMc01219 and SMc01218 are separated by 83 nucleotides
SMc01218 and SMc01217 are separated by 292 nucleotides
SMc01217 and SMc01216 are separated by 3 nucleotides
SMc01220: SMc01220 - lipopolysaccharide core biosynthesis glycosyl transferase, at 1,704,018 to 1,705,040
SMc01220
SMc01219: SMc01219 - lipopolysaccharide core biosynthesis mannosyltransferase, at 1,705,047 to 1,706,102
SMc01219
SMc01218: SMc01218 - transcription elongation factor GreA, at 1,706,186 to 1,706,662
SMc01218
SMc01217: SMc01217 - transport transmembrane protein, at 1,706,955 to 1,708,424
SMc01217
SMc01216: SMc01216 - hypothetical protein, at 1,708,428 to 1,708,730
